The rocks between Mars and Jupiter are known as the asteroid belt. Many of the asteroids are grouped into families. Examples of asteroid families include Flora, Eunoma, Koronis, Eos and Themis.
One of the rocks found in the asteroid belt between Mars and Jupiter is known as C-type asteroids. These asteroids are carbonaceous in nature and are the most common type in the asteroid belt. They are dark in color and are thought to be primitive remnants from the early solar system.
